HEAT TRANSFER ENHANCEMENT THROUGH SWIRL FLOW DEVICES
Main Article Content
Abstract
This survey suggests a broad review of the various heat transfer enhancement techniques caused due to swirl flowhas various applications in the area related toengineering field such as chemical and mechanical mixing and separation devices, turbo machinery, chemical reactors, combustion chambers. To enhance the heat andmass transfer, there is a need of the better utilization of swirl flow. The swirl flow canbe generated by various techniques either by active or passive.Passive techniques, where inserts are used in the flow passage to increase the heat transfer rate, are advantageous compared with active techniques, because the insert manufacturing process is simple and these techniques can be easily employed in an existing heat exchanger. Twisted-tape is one of the most important members of enhancement techniques, which employed extensively in heat exchangers. Twisted tapes are the metallic strips twisted with some suitable techniques with desired shape and dimension, inserted in the flow. This paper demonstrates the various studies heat transfer through swirl flow devices.
